    Infopath 2010 True False Calculations + SharePoint 2010

    I have a series of true/false fields that I want to help in a calculation.

    My first problem is that when I set them to be TRUE by default and publish to SP they default back to false.

    The second problem is the calculation part.

    If my total is 15 and I have three true/false boxes, I want the calc to -5 for every false box.  I cannot for my life figure it out, either on the infopath side of the calculation OR the sharepoint calculated field.
